Output e85091b77a13ace4fdd284bbf07650df4b167f8badede0d7a63d0a7351b379fa:1

value
17560462
script pubkey
OP_0 OP_PUSHBYTES_20 38841f6beaf8dfdbf557e5ba0b4a91215ec7f774
address
bc1q8zzp76l2lr0aha2hukaqkj53y90v0am5nm7cds
transaction
e85091b77a13ace4fdd284bbf07650df4b167f8badede0d7a63d0a7351b379fa
spent
true